But how exactly do you log into Spotify as an artist?
The good news is that logging into Spotify as an artist is incredibly easy. All you need to do is create a Spotify for Artists account and link it to your existing Spotify account. This will allow you to access various features on the platform such as setting up playlists, creating a profile, and more.
To get started, head over to spotifyforartists.com, where you will be taken through the steps needed to create and link your account. Once you have done this, all you have left to do is log in with your newly created credentials.
Once logged in, you will be able to access all of the features that are available for artists on the platform. You will be able to create playlists, access analytics about how your music is performing on the platform, and much more.
Keep in mind, however, that in order to access some of these features such as analytics or playlist creation tools, you may need a verified artist profile or label account with Spotify.
